Jennifer Reed & Terri Reed-Boyer

Jennifer and Terri are sisters who grew up a “stones-throw” away from Lake Erie.  Having majored in metalsmithing and art in college, they were able to create a business combining their skills, talents and love for beach glass.  In 1996, they started Relish, Inc., a home-based jewelry design studio.

As word spread, orders multiplied, and two years later they rented a small retail space.  Returning often to the beach with their young children in tow, they scoured the sand for the elusive, transformed bits of glass.  They carried garbage bags to fill, in part to help keep the shores free from litter and debris, but also to give back to the community that was supporting their art.

In 2001, they opened a new 3,000 square foot studio and gallery.  Jennifer and Terri's passion remains the same:  to create beautiful jewelry in sterling silver and 14k gold, using pieces of genuine found Lake Erie beach glass.

Terri and Jennifer were featured in the Sept./Oct. 2002 issue of Coastal Living magazine.  The article was instrumental in gaining them recognition on a national level, and Relish has now become a destination for people seeking creative, one of a kind, custom art pieces of beach glass jewelry across the United States and Canada.
